1J(C1′, H1′) magnitudes of a series of pyrimidine cyclonucleosides are found to vary quantitatively with glycosidic bond conformation. Measurements of J(C1′, H1′) in pyrimidine nucleosides and nucleotides can be used to determine the range of allowed syn and anti conformations.

Abstract N 6, O 2′-Dimethyladenosine (III) has recently been reported to occur adjacent to the modified guanosine at the 5′-terminal “cap” of a number of mRNAs and in nuclear RNA. The possible presence of N 6, N 6, O 2′-trimethyladenosine (V) in adenovirus mRNA “caps” has been suggested on the basis of labeled methyl distribution between sugar and base fractions. Methylation of 2′- O -methyladenosine (I) gave N 1, O 2′-dimethyladenosine hydroiodide (II) which was rearranged to give III. Sugar methylation of 6-chloropurine riboside (IV) followed by replacement of chloro with dimethylamine gave V plus its O 3′-isomer (VI). Thin layer chromatography systems which cleanly resolve II, III, and V have been devised. Adenosine aminohydrolase (E.C. 3.5.4.4) deaminates III slowly, but has no effect on V. Identifying spectral data are tabulated.

Abstract The enzymatic synthesis of selected adenosine 5′-triphosphate analogues from their respective 5′-monosphosphates has been achieved using phosphoenolpyruvate synthetase. Adenosine 5′-monophosphate analogues altered at positions 1,6,7,8 or 9 of the purine ring, or at the ribose 2′- or 3′-positions are substrates with 30% conversion to the nucleoside 5′-triphosphate.
